Thanks a lot for the feedback.

My thought process for the defense was to get a strong defensive partner for each of our young defensemen (Seider, Edvinsson and in this case Liljegren). Hronek is better than Liljegren but my concern is I don't think he would be the best partner for Edvinsson's development as his defensive game can use some improvements.

Agreed Leafs should keep Liljegren, I just like his game. My offer was to hedge bets for the leafs in cap savings in case they were worried he would get a strong offersheet in the 3.5-4M dollar range this year (worth down the line just probably not next season).

As for Puljujarvi, his main draw is he's stronger on the boards then Zadina. The red wings current roster has a lot of smaller players in the top 6 so my goal with the forwards were to get some strong forecheckers who could throw in the occasional goal.

For the Martinez trade i misread his contract. Tired eyes saw 3+ mil instead of 5+. In that case i'd just trade for or offershet Hague and bring back Staal instead.

As for Nichusken i overpaid to justify the contract length of 4 years instead of 7 years (he'd be 32 so we'd get the prime years). This may be a pipe dream though.
